WATERSTONE College held its annual family festival on September 2 and was a bigger success than last year.
With performances from Darren ‘Whackhead’ Simpson, Chunda Munki, Matthew Mole, Timo ODV and the school band, it was a fun-filled day out for the whole family. People brought their umbrella’s, picnic baskets and blankets and enjoyed quality time under the sun. There was also a craft market and food stalls.
The festival was also supported by RISE DJs. Learners, families and children all enjoyed the bigger and better jumping castles, game and play areas and non-stop entertainment of live music and acts.
